Default Is Post Induction Stall Syndrome Real?

I think that is what is going on with me, although I know it is not yet defined as an official "stall" as its only been 2 weeks not the required 4.

I've not cheated at all now going on 4 weeks, I lost well during induction so I'm not metabolically resistent. I tried moving up to Rung 1 still no change.

Typical menu

Breakfast 1-2 (depending on how hungry I am) scrambled eggs using a tablespoon of heavy cream for fluff and 1 ounce shredded cheddar, 2 slices of Oscar Meyer bacon (the lowest carb I can find).

Lunch - Two cups of lettuce topped with small tin of tuna mixed with a tablespoon mayo (Helmans) with a little onion and celery.

Dinner - 1-2 ground beef patties (again depending on how hungry I am) .25 lb precooked weight. Maybe topped with a slice of provolone, a tablespoon of mayo on the side, a slice of onion. 1 cup of green beans with butter.

Snack - (when I have one) 1 stalk of celery with cream cheese.

Water 80-100 ounces a day
Sweetener- 2 Sweet-n-lows (one iced tea, one hot green tea) Splenda in the 1 tablespoon of Metamucil a day that I do to keep regular.

This was just a sample, but I'm a creature of habit and it doesn't change a whole lot, sometimes I'll make a recipe off of Linda's site that is induction safe and I do use Fitday and my percentages are usually pretty spot on.

So do you think I'm okay to carry on like I'm doing and wait it out, or should I start tweaking now? What are your experiences with PISS?

Default Re: Is Post Induction Stall Syndrome Real?

It is absolutely real, I am convinced. Too many people experience it.

And I too lose in spurts - will lose a pound a day or close to for days in a row, then it stops, goes up a pound or two (or three) and bounces around for days or a week or maybe more, then starts dropping again. And it seems I almost always gain a pound or two right before I start losing again. In the end, it works out to about a ten pound a month drop for me. Fun on those consecutive days I am losing, gets annoying after 5, 6, 7 days or so and no drop or a few pounds gain, but I can't control that but so much.

Wait it out - it'll start again shortly.

Also, don't know if you are measuring or not, but try it if you aren't. I measured one day after more than a week of no loss and actually weighed a few pounds more than my previous measurements were taken at - I was very happy to see my measurements had come down a little bit even though my weight had actually gone UP a little.
